2022-23 Monmouth Basketball CAA Tournament Opening Round Preview
Monmouth Hawks (6-25, 5-13 CAA) vs. Hampton Pirates (8-23, 5-13 CAA)
Friday, March 3, 2023 - 2:00 p.m. ET
Entertainment & Sports Arena, Washington, DC

MORE INFO ON THE ALL-TIME SERIES
-This is the sixth ever meeting between the schools
-This is the fourth ever meeting between the teams at a neutral site
-The schools met for the first time in 2003, a Monmouth win as part of the Paradise Jam in the Virgin Islands
-MU and Hampton met in the 2006 NCAA Tournament play-in game, a Hawks victory
-The most recent meeting prior to this year came in 2009, a Hampton victory in the World Vision Challenge at the University of Wyoming
-Hampton is one of four schools debuting in the CAA this season, joining Monmouth, Stony Brook and North Carolina A&T
-Monmouth fell in the two prior matchups to Hampton this season
